1" just crank up the torsion bars a little and either blocks or shackles in the back....1" no problem

Personally I would add a leaf, or blocks (perfectly fine in the back axle for 1"), or air bags, or shackles
Airbags are my favorite (on the list for my van (actually on the work bench)
before I would re-arch (most re-arch springs have settled back down pretty fast)

It will depend on what you have right now
Subframe spacers
Balljoint spacer
Rear shackle/leak pack
Single or double cardon joint on driveshaft
Blocks under leaf packs with degree shims
Transfer case spacer
Need the measurements of these to help you out
Going past 2" requires a lot of mods and puts additional stress on the front end suspension
